While in downtown Atlanta for a business trip, our group decided to try Morton’s for dinner on a Monday evening. This location is convenient for the major hotels downtown. If you are relying on GPS software, mine had Morton’s on the wrong side of the street. Morton’s is on the west side.It is probably a good idea to have reservations, but since we arrived early, we were seated after a few minutes of waiting in the lounge.Be forewarned that drink prices here are somewhat steep. A regular domestic beer in the lounge is $7.50, so be prepared. The lounge is relaxing and comfortable, though.I chose the $39 stuffed shrimp for my entree. While quite good, the portions were quite skimpy for the amount served. I mean, this is a dish that is maybe $10-12 elsewhere. The angel hair pasta cheese side was good.The extremely subdued lighting in Morton’s may contribute to the atmosphere, but I found it a little too dark for me to see. Maybe it is intentionally dark so you cannot see the exorbitant prices on the menu. Anyway, the candles were nice.Overall, if you are trying to impress someone, this might be the place to do it. Though, I found it a dining experience I am not interested in doing again since I found it to be a poor value for the money spent.
